Cold starts on the Quillback handlers add roughly two seconds while the runtime fetches config and opens the vault session. To keep this predictable, we pre-warm the three busiest functions on deploy and pin the rest to on-demand. The warmer authenticates with a token read from the deploy environment, not from code. Before running the warm script, append this line to your env file.

env line for yahap-yahip: VAULT_KEY13=a87fef5c96039

Title: Pressgate markdown pipeline drops nested blockquotes

Severity: medium. Nested blockquotes inside list items render flat after the Quarrel parser upgrade. Repro is consistent on the Dunmore staging docs. No data loss, cosmetic only, but it's visible on the changelog page. Recommend holding the cut until patched. Repro confirmed against the build token below.

build token for tajeg-bajep: htk14_409ba9df6b8acb

# Log sampling for the Wrennet notification service
# This service emits roughly 40k log lines per minute at peak, so we
# sample INFO at 5% and keep WARN/ERROR at 100%. If support needs full
# traces for an incident, flip sample_rate to 1.0 for no more than one
# hour — the sink fills quickly. Sampled logs are written to the store below.

replica DSN, yadup-hahig: mongodb://gilys_svc:Mx@db-5f8f.norvasoft.internal:5432/eliion